Some simple things are elluding me-

1. how do i dimension a rectangle? i can obvioulsy use the move tool to stretch it to size. isnt there anywhere i can input (type) the lengths as a number?

2. Isnt there an equivalent to the Trim tool in autocad? everytime i try to trim a line, then it deletes thw whole line..

thanks!!


CommanderAce - 7/4/06 at 02:14 PM

1.
If you look down the bottom right-hand corner there is a little box with the current dimensions of the shape your're drawing. If you enter the dimensions you want on your number-pad it will change to them!

2.
Not quite sure as I don't use AutoCad, but you can use the Section Pane tool and 'make a group from slice' then explode it.

To dimension a rectangle in autocad

1- click and drag the rectangle out

2- before finshing the rectangle with a second click type "@100,200"

100 being the dimension in X and 200 being the Y
